Ingredients

Chicken wing prep ingredients flat-lay

IngredientQuantity
Chicken wings2 pounds (900g)
Soy sauce1/4 cup
Honey1/4 cup
Brown sugar2 tablespoons
Garlic (minced)4 cloves
Fresh ginger (grated)1 tablespoon
Sesame oil1 tablespoon
Rice vinegar1 tablespoon
Cornstarch1 tablespoon
Water2 tablespoons
Black pepper1/2 teaspoon
Sesame seedsFor garnish
Chopped green onionsFor garnish

How to Make Chinese Chicken Wings

How to Make Chinese Chicken Wings

Step 1: Make the Marinade

In a large bowl, mix together:

  • Soy sauce
  • Honey
  • Brown sugar
  • Garlic
  • Ginger
  • Sesame oil
  • Rice vinegar
  • Black pepper

Stir everything until the sugar starts to dissolve.

Step 2: Marinate the Wings

Add the chicken wings to the bowl and coat them well.

Cover the bowl and place it in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ours. If you have more time, let them marinate overnight for even better flavor.

Step 3: Preheat the Oven

Heat your oven to 400°F (200°C).

Line a baking tray with parchment paper or lightly grease it.

Bake the Wings

Step 4: Bake the Wings

Arrange the wings in a single layer.

Bake for 40 to 45 minutes, turning them halfway through cooking.

The wings should become golden brown and fully cooked.

Step 5: Make the Sticky Sauce

Pour the leftover marinade into a saucepan.

Mix the cornstarch with water and stir until smooth.

Add it to the saucepan.

Cook over medium heat for about 3 to 5 minutes until the sauce becomes thick and shiny.

Step 6: Coat the Wings

Brush or toss the baked wings in the thick sauce.

Sprinkle sesame seeds and chopped green onions over the top before serving.

Air Fryer Method

If you prefer using an air fryer, follow these steps.

TemperatureTime
380°F (193°C)18 to 22 minutes

Turn the wings halfway through cooking. Brush with the sauce after they are done.

Grilling Method

Cook the wings over medium heat for about 20 to 25 minutes, turning often.

Brush with the sauce during the last few minutes so it becomes sticky without burning.

Tips for the Best Chinese Chicken Wings

  • Let the wings marinate overnight if you have time. They will taste more flavorful.
  • Pat the chicken wings dry with paper towels before cooking to help the skin get crispier.
  • Leave a little space between each wing on the baking tray. This helps them cook evenly.
  • Flip the wings halfway through cooking so both sides turn golden brown.
  • If you enjoy spicy food, mix a little chili sauce or chili flakes into the marinade.
  • Sprinkle sesame seeds and chopped green onions on top just before serving for extra flavor and a fresh look.

Storage Tips

StorageTime
RefrigeratorUp to 4 days
FreezerUp to 3 months

Reheat in the oven or air fryer to keep the wings crispy.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en chicken wings?

Yes. Thaw them completely before marinating.

Can I make them spicy?

Yes. Add chili flakes, chili garlic sauce, or sriracha to the marinade.

Can I prepare them ahead of time?

Yes. Marinate the wings a day before cooking for the best flavor.

Can I cook them without honey?

Yes. You can replace honey with maple syrup or a little extra brown sugar.

How do I know when the wings are done?

The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C), and the skin should be golden and slightly crispy.
